> StringJoiner seems to provide little benefit for maps or key=value pairs.  Do you know of an alternative?

A `StringJoiner` seems suitable to me in this case:

new StringJoiner(",", "PhongMaterial[", "]")
    .add("diffuseColor=" + getDiffuseColor())
    .add("specularPower=" + getSpecularPower())
    ...

I guess you can make a helper method that takes a property and creates the string for you, like `diffuseColor.getName() + "=" + diffuseColor.getValue()` and then it won't look like a key-value pair in the joiner.

You might want to search for the default implementation of records and see how they create the `name = value` representation.
